Hampton City Schools Capital Projects Update

Hampton, GA January 28, 2026 - January 28, 2026

Summary

This presentation updates Hampton City Schools' capital improvement projects, highlighting the comprehensive renovation of Bassette Elementary School and significant upgrades to science classrooms and media centers across multiple schools. The Bassette Elementary renovation, located at 671 Bell Street, addressed its 55-year-old infrastructure by replacing windows, doors, electrical systems, flooring, and furniture, and improving exterior elements like sidewalks and landscaping. Additionally, 16 science classrooms and 9 prep rooms were renovated at Lindsay, Tarrant, and Eaton Middle Schools, and 9 elementary school media centers were modernized with new shelving, furniture, and updated aesthetics. Other completed projects include breezeway enclosures, track repairs, athletic field upgrades, roof replacements, HVAC upgrades, and marquee replacements. Upcoming projects for Summer 2026 include classroom unit additions and phased renovations for several elementary schools.
